37 travellers, 2 minors among 104 fresh covid-19 cases in J&K

Srinagar, Mar 03: 37 travellers and two minors were among 104 fresh covid-19 cases reported in Jammu and Kashmir even as no death due to the virus took place during the last 24 hours, officials said on Wednesday.

Among the fresh cases, 17 cases were reported from Jammu and 87 from Kashmir Valley, taking the overall tally to 126693.

Giving district-wise details, they said that Srinagar reported 53 cases, Baramulla 12, Budgam 5, Pulwama 3, Kupwara 2, Anantnag 7, Bandipora 0, Ganderbal 1, Kulgam 3, Shopian 1, Jammu 11, Udhampur 1, Rajouri 0, Doda 0, Kathua 2, Samba 1, Kishtwar 0, Poonch 0, Ramban 0 and Reasi 0.

A number of these cases were confirmed at diagnostic laboratory of SKIMS Soura and CD hospital.

Moreover, the officials told GNS that 49 more COVID-19 patients have recovered and were discharged from various hospitals—13 from Jammu Division and 36 from Kashmir Valley.

Out of 126693 cases, 875 are active positive— 189 in Jammu and 686 in Kashmir. So far 123860 have recovered while 1958 have died—725 in Jammu division and 1233 in Kashmir.
